Fitness bikes, also understood as exercise bikes or stationary bikes, are a kind of indoor cycling equipment designed to provide a low-impact cardiovascular workout. They can be found in numerous shapes, sizes, and designs, accommodating various fitness levels, objectives, and spending plans.
Among the most considerable benefits of fitness bikes is their versatility. Fitness Bikes For Sale for people of any ages and fitness levels, from beginners to professional athletes. Fitness bikes provide a large range of resistance levels, permitting users to customize their exercises to their specific needs and objectives. This makes them an excellent choice for those aiming to improve their cardiovascular health, drop weight, develop muscle, or restore after an injury.
Another benefit of fitness bikes is their compact size and quiet operation, making them a perfect choice for studio apartments or homes with sound limitations. Fitness bikes are likewise low-maintenance, requiring very little upkeep, and are normally more affordable than other fitness equipment, such as treadmills or ellipticals.
When it concerns selecting the right fitness bike, there are a number of factors to think about. The first is the kind of bike. There are three main types of fitness bikes: upright, recumbent, and indoor cycling bikes.
Upright bikes are the most typical kind of fitness bike. They look like traditional outdoor bikes, with a vertical seat and handlebars. Upright bikes supply a more intense workout, targeting the core, glutes, and legs.
Recumbent bikes, on the other hand, have a reclined seat and backrest, offering more assistance and comfort. Recumbent bikes are an exceptional option for those with back pain or mobility issues, as they reduce the strain on the back and joints.
Indoor cycling bikes, also understood as spin bikes, are designed to mimic the experience of outdoor cycling. They have a weighted flywheel, supplying a smooth and constant pedaling motion. Indoor cycling bikes are ideal for high-intensity exercises, such as interval training or hill climbs.
Another element to consider when selecting a fitness bike is the resistance mechanism. There are three primary types of resistance systems: handbook, magnetic, and electronic.
Manual resistance mechanisms use a friction pad to create resistance, similar to brakes on a car. They are basic to utilize and inexpensive but can be noisy and need regular maintenance.
Magnetic resistance mechanisms utilize magnets to create resistance, supplying a smooth and quiet trip. They are more costly than manual resistance systems but need very little upkeep.
Electronic resistance systems use a motor to manage the resistance, supplying a vast array of resistance levels and workout programs. They are the most costly type of resistance mechanism but use the most convenience and personalization.
